BACKGROUND:
The Noland WWTP National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System (NPDES) permit contains
limits on Total Dissolved Solids (TDS) and minerals, specifically chloride and sulfate. In that
permit, the City is required to complete a Petition to the APCEC to change the local stream
standards. If we do not, or if the APCEC does not approve our request, we might be required to
complete a very expensive modification to our wastewater treatment plant to comply with the
very strict limits of chloride, 20 mg/I; sulfate, 20 mg/I; and TDS, 160 mg/I. The estimated capital
cost for this modification is approximately $45 million. The City's team consisted of CH2M HILL
with FTN as a subcontractor, the USGS, and the Mitchell, Williams law firm.
The City began the process to submit the Petition by performing a Use Attainability Analysis
(UAA), a physical study of the river. The in -stream work was completed and the Petition was
filed with APCEC on October 11, 2013 requesting the approval to reset the local stream
standards to chloride, 60 mg/I; sulfate, 100 mg/I; and TDS, 440 mg/I. The petition was reviewed
by the APCEC's Regulations Committee and the first public hearing was held at the Fayetteville
Public library by the APCEC on February 13, 2014. The hearing resulted in comments made to
APCEC including one from the ADEQ requesting that Fayetteville reconsider the limits
requested in the Petition and to perhaps request a less drastic change in at least two of those
standards
DISCUSSION:
The contract between the City and Mitchell, Williams was originally set at $48,000 and was
amended last year to $63,000 to help cover un -anticipated costs due to Act 954. However,

additional complications have arisen requiring the Mitchell, Williams firm to spend more time on
the UAA effort than the amended contract allows for. There are still several tasks to be
completed to finish the UAA and Third -Party Rulemaking process, which will involve legal fees
and costs. Below is the list of items that still need to be done:
• Team conference(s) to deal with comments by ADEQ
• Arrange for and meet with ADEQ water and legal division seeking agreement on the
requested minerals numbers
• Prepare and file Statement of Basis and Responsiveness Summary (Response to
Comments) with the APCEC
• Prepare for and attend (defend) legislative review of the Third -Party Rulemaking by
Joint Legislative Public Health and Welfare Committee and the Joint Legislative Rules
and Regulations Committee
• Prepare and File with APC&EC the Motion to Adopt Water Quality Standard Changes
and the Draft Order adopting same
• Prepare for and attend the APC&EC meeting seeking final adoption of the changes
• Track submission and approval of the water quality changes to EPA
The original contract, contract amendment 1, and this amendment are for the actual costs
incurred. This amendment seeks to change the not -to -exceed amount from $63,000 to $83,000.
